Abstract
This article concerns the exponentiated Weibull distribution introduced by Mudholkar et al. (1995). The moments of this distribution have been of some interest, Mudholkar and Hutson (1996) provided a non closed form integral representatior, for the moments while, most recently, Nassar and Eissa (2003) derived a finite sum representation by restricting one of the parameters of the distribution to be c positive integer. In this article, we derive various closed-form representations for the moments with no restrictions imposed on the parameters of the distribution. These representations involve only the (standard) gamma junction and its derivatives.
